-->

Traits Of Chickens


-->

Traits Of Chickens. Traits 是一种编程技术,特别适用于 c++ 这样的泛型编程语言。 它的核心思想是在编译时收集和封装关于特定类型的各种属性或行为信息,这些信息对于编写泛型代码至关重. C++ 的 traits 技术,是一种约定俗称的技术方案,用来为同一类数据(包括自定义数据类型和内置数据类型)提供统一的操作函数,例如 advance (), swap (), encode.

anatomy Chicken anatomy, Natural poultry, Rooster
anatomy Chicken anatomy, Natural poultry, Rooster from www.pinterest.es

C++ 关于 concept 与 type traits 的优劣是什么? 其中 concept 指的是通过 约束与概念 (c++20 起) 实现的类型特征萃取,type traits 是指传统的通过 类模板 实现的类. 我们通过stl中的一个例子来介绍 traits 的实现和使用。 本文以 iterator_traits 为例介绍了 如何实现 traits 类,以及 如何使用 traits 类 (在item 42中提到. Traits 是一种编程技术,特别适用于 c++ 这样的泛型编程语言。 它的核心思想是在编译时收集和封装关于特定类型的各种属性或行为信息,这些信息对于编写泛型代码至关重.

-->

anatomy Chicken anatomy, Natural poultry, Rooster

C++ 关于 concept 与 type traits 的优劣是什么? 其中 concept 指的是通过 约束与概念 (c++20 起) 实现的类型特征萃取,type traits 是指传统的通过 类模板 实现的类. Traits 是一种编程技术,特别适用于 c++ 这样的泛型编程语言。 它的核心思想是在编译时收集和封装关于特定类型的各种属性或行为信息,这些信息对于编写泛型代码至关重. C++ 关于 concept 与 type traits 的优劣是什么? 其中 concept 指的是通过 约束与概念 (c++20 起) 实现的类型特征萃取,type traits 是指传统的通过 类模板 实现的类. 我们通过stl中的一个例子来介绍 traits 的实现和使用。 本文以 iterator_traits 为例介绍了 如何实现 traits 类,以及 如何使用 traits 类 (在item 42中提到.

-->